#4950ff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4950ff is composed of 28.6% red, 31.4% green and 100%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 71.4% cyan, 68.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 0% black. It has a hue angle of 237.7 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 64.3%. #4950ff color hex could be obtained by blending #92a0ff with #0000ff. Closest websafe color is: #3366ff.

Shades and Tints of #4950ff

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#00010e is the darkest color, while #fafaff is the lightest one.

Tones of #4950ff

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#9d9eab is the less saturated color, while #4950ff is the most saturated one.
